

There are many reasons why women choose to have their breasts enlarged, including asymmetry, sagging or loss of volume due to ageing, weight loss, pregnancy or breastfeeding, or a lack of overall proportion.
Breast augmentation is a surgical procedure to increase the size and enhance the shape and firmness of the breasts.
There are several ways to perform breast augmentation surgery and a number of options for incision sites and implant placement. The implants themselves vary in their contents, outer surface, shape and size.

Breast Augmentation surgery is done under general anaesthetic in hospital as either day surgery or an overnight stay. The operation itself is customised to your body shape and the look you are trying to achieve but usually the incisions are made either in the crease under the breast, around the areola (nipple) or under the arm. The breast implants are placed either underneath the pectoral (chest) muscle or beneath the breast – which method is chosen will depend on your body shape and the shape and position of your natural breast.
Dr Buckland prefers to use cohesive silicone gel implants with a textured surface. These can be either teardrop shaped or round – which shape is best for you depends on your natural breast shape and the look you are trying to achieve. Silicon breast implants are freely available in Australia, and extensive clinical trials have been performed on tens of thousands of women to investigate their safety. The results clearly demonstrate that there is NO association between silicon breast implants and increased risk of breast cancer, rheumatoid arthritis, lupus or mixed connective tissue disease.
All the wounds are closed with internal dissolving sutures in order to get the best possible scar. Waterproof dressings are placed over the top which means you can shower normally. All our patients are provided with post-operative support bras.
It is usually possible to return to most jobs 1 week after your operation but it‘s important to limit lifting or upper body exercise for a month after the operation.
